LOT 1596

Neoclassical Roman Style Stone Calyx-Krater

18TH CENTURY A.D.

10 5/8 in. (2.9 kg, 27 cm high).

With columnar body and broad mouth, rim with egg-and-dart moulding, lotiform foot and pedestal base, two round-section strap handles.

Provenance

Swiss private collection.
Ex Herman Feldermann, Frankfurt, Germany, prior to 1985.
Acquired by the present owner from the above.
